JavaScript is required

Có mấy cách để truyền tham số vào cho một phương thức?

A.

2

B.

1

C.

3

D.

4

Trả lời:

Đáp án đúng: A


Trong lập trình, có ba cách chính để truyền tham số vào cho một phương thức: 1. **Truyền theo giá trị (Pass by Value):** Bản sao của giá trị tham số được truyền vào phương thức. Mọi thay đổi đối với tham số bên trong phương thức không ảnh hưởng đến biến gốc. 2. **Truyền theo tham chiếu (Pass by Reference):** Địa chỉ bộ nhớ của biến được truyền vào phương thức. Do đó, mọi thay đổi đối với tham số bên trong phương thức sẽ trực tiếp ảnh hưởng đến biến gốc. 3. **Truyền theo đối tượng (Pass by Object):** Tương tự như truyền theo tham chiếu, nhưng áp dụng cho các đối tượng. Tham số trong phương thức sẽ tham chiếu đến vùng nhớ của đối tượng gốc. Thay đổi các thuộc tính của đối tượng trong phương thức sẽ làm thay đổi đối tượng gốc. Do đó, đáp án đúng là C.

Câu hỏi liên quan